Easy Sweet Soy Chicken Fried Rice

Preparation time is 5minutes
Cook time is 15minutes
Total time is 20minutes
Serve is for 4 people
Estimated cost per serve is 6.55 dollar
Difficulty level: 2 out of 4
6 Ingredients
Number of servings
4
- 3teaspoons extra virgin olive oil
- 1 Woolworths free range egg, beaten
- 500grams Woolworths COOK chicken breast steaks with sweet soy BBQ
- 550grams Woolworths COOK stir-fry kit with honey soy sauce
- 450grams Woolworths microwave long-grain white rice
- 1 long red chilli, thinly sliced
Description
This speedy, flavour-packed chicken fried rice is perfect for a busy weeknight.
Method
Step 1 of 4
Heat 1 tsp oil in a large frying pan over medium-high heat. Add egg and swirl to coat base. Cook for 1 minute or until set. Transfer to a chopping board. Roll up and cover to keep warm.
Step 2 of 4
Heat half of the remaining oil in pan over medium heat. Add chicken and cook for 5 minutes each side or until cooked through. Transfer to a chopping board.
Step 3 of 4
Heat remaining oil in frying pan over medium-high heat. Add vegetables and stir-fry for 2 minutes. Add rice (no need to microwave) and stir-fry for 2 minutes, tossing to break up any lumps, or until heated through. Reserve 1 tbs sauce from stir-fry kit and set aside. Add remaining sauce to rice mixture and toss until well combined. Season with pepper.
Step 4 of 4
Thickly slice chicken. Thinly slice omelette. Divide rice among serving bowls. Top with chicken, egg and chilli. Drizzle with reserved sauce.
